Handover: Quenby search relevance. Boost weights live in rankconf.yaml — don't touch title_boost below 2.1, recall tanks. Synonym set refreshed weekly by the Marlow job; if it stalls, rerun manually. A/B harness expects baseline index "qb-stable". New folks: read the tuning log in the wiki before changing anything. If the tuning vault locks you out, use the recovery passphrase below.

recovery phrase for fajeg-kawep: druix-gorius-briax-ulaeth-fraox-lammir-pelox-jormir-pelwyn-julir

**Action Item 4 — Replica Lag Alarm Tuning**

Owner: Darla Oquist. The Fenwick-DB read-replica lag alarm fired 14 times during the Quillbase incident despite no customer impact. Threshold stays at 30s but we're adding a 5-minute sustain window to cut noise. Support: until the change ships next sprint, treat single-fire lag alerts as informational. Full tuning rationale and the new escalation matrix are documented on the internal runbook page.

operations page: https://confluence.lumicsys.internal/projects/display/projects/display

## Deployment

Doclint runs as a single container behind the Parcelgate proxy. Build the image, push to the internal registry, and roll with the standard blue-green script. No database; rules are baked in at build time. Support should only redeploy after a tagged release, never from a branch. Health check is /status. The deployment expects the following configuration values at startup.

settings of yajof-yajog:
wenix:
  log_level: info
  metrics_host: metrics.wenix.lumiclabs.internal
  pin: 4766
  pool_size: 8

FAQ: Evacuation-Chair Store Access

The evacuation chairs for Marwick Court are kept in the store beside the Stair B landing on each floor. Facilities desk staff may open the store during drills, inspections, or genuine emergencies. Monthly checks are logged on the sheet inside the door. The store lock is keypad-operated; enter the current access code, listed below.

badge for fafof-yajef: bdg-JTFOG-95442